Resumo: We currently live surrounded by a myriad of computing devices running multiple applications. In general, the user experience on each of those scenarios is not adapted to each user’s specific needs, without personalization and integration across scenarios. Moreover, developers usually do not have the right tools to handle that in a standard and generic way. As such, a personalization platform may provide those tools. This kind of platform should be readily available to be used by any developer. Therefore, it must be developed to be available over the Internet. With the advances in IT infrastructure, it is now possible to develop reliable and scalable services running on abstract and virtualized platforms. Those are some of the advantages of cloud computing, which offers a model of utility computing where customers are able to dynamically allocate the resources they need and are charged accordingly. This work focuses on the creation of a cloud-based personalization platform built on a previously developed generic user modeling framework. It provides user profiling and context-awareness tools to third-party developers. A public display-based application was also developed. It provides useful information to students, teachers and others in a university campus as they are detected by Bluetooth scanning. It uses the personalization platform as the basis to select the most relevant information in each situation, while a mobile application was developed to be used as an input mechanism. A user study was conducted to assess the usefulness of the application and to validate some design choices. The results were mostly positive.
